It seems that we have only just finished taking down the decorations, exhausted the recipes for old turkey and stared in horror at the magnitude of the credit card statement when here we are at it again!

We have enjoyed a lively year at the Newsletter and warmly thank all of those who have kept up the flow of letters and articles. It is not always easy deciding what to include, where to cut and who will be least or most upset if their contribution is held over for a month, but it is much easier to have an excess of material than a deficit that requires last minute efforts by the ghost writers to make up the pages.

During the year there have been a number of changes to the team and whilst some stalwarts have moved on to pastures new we have initiated two new editors and there will be five vying to write the front page next year.
There has been some lively discussion on the role of the Newsletter and whether it is the mouthpiece of the ‘Establishment’. While the debate rumbles on, all I can say is if it is not hot enough in the kitchen come on in and join us!

In this issue we have an article on the St Francis Hospital in Katete, shopping in our own Oxford Street, news from the frontline at Fromelles and much more including a wonderful article on the world of a debutante... who dares say we are the mouthpiece of the Establishment!

We look forward to an exciting new year with plenty of controversy, gossip and culture to get our teeth into. In the meantime we wish you all a happy and joyous Christmas.
